THE MEANING OF THE
TREE OF LIFE

The tree in our logo represents the tree of life. You'll recognize the tree in many elements of our society today - for example, recently, Disney has depicted the tree of life in a number of its films, and it is prominent within the Disney world.

The tree of life concept originates biblically in the book of Genesis, Ch. 2: 8-9, "The Lord planted a garden eastward in Eden and there he put the man whom he had formed, and out of the ground the Lord God made every tree grow that is pleasant to the site and good for food. The tree of life was also in the midst of the garden, and the tree of the knowledge of good and evil."

The tree of life is again depicted in the Bible in a heavenly setting in Revelation, Ch. 22: 1-4, "...and he showed me a pure river of water of life, clear as crystal, proceeding from the throne of God and the Lamb. In the middle of its street and on either side of the river was the tree of life, which bore twelve fruits, each tree yielding its fruit every month. The leaves of the tree were for the healing of the nations and there shall be no more curse and the throne of God and of the Lamb shall be in it and the servants shall serve him. They shall see his face and his name shall be on their foreheads."

In my practice, I promote life, healing, and acknowledge that physicians are limited healers and that we all ultimately rely on the great healer.
